Data in this release
Alliance of Genome Resources 9.1.0, covering human, mouse, rat, zebrafish, both Xenopus frogs, fly, worm and yeast — with orthologs and gene–disease associations. Xenopus tropicalis and Xenopus laevis now have their own gene pages, so the ortholog edges pointing at them resolve instead of dead-ending. Counts shown on this page are read from the index at render time rather than written down here.
Gene Ontology annotations are loaded and shown on each gene page. Not loaded yet: protein interactions (STRING), expression and literature.
